#3ce450 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3ce450 is composed of 23.5% red, 89.4%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 127.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 56.5%. #3ce450 color hex could be obtained by blending #78ffa0 with #00c900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#3ce450 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3ce450 has RGB values of R:60, G:228,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 3990608.

Shades and Tints of #3ce450
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c03 is the darkest color, while #fafef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3ce450
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#89978b is the less saturated color, while #22fe3c is the most saturated one.
